This ensures that your online application looks great on all platforms, including mobile phones, tablets, computers, and similar devices. You can spice it up by showing the users time and name using local storage. There are several ways to include a piece of your work in your portfolio, but one of the most important is describing the designs reasoning. This means you can add information about your experience, skills, and expertise on the website. You could even collect email addresses so you could hypothetically notify users when the product launches. Finally, don't be afraid to include projects that you're passionate about, even if they're not directly related to your work as a developer. After all, the front end of software applications creates the first impression in users with their look and feel. Here's the fun part. This is the easiest way to show your work to clients & employers and gives you a chance to stand out among a lot of others. And ends with an eye-catching call to action with your contact details. After you finish this project, youd be familiar with many components of web development and Content Management Systems. Explore Courses. You can make the project more complicated by adding multiple features to your CMS. To summarize our discussion, we went through some highly popular front-end project ideas for front-end developers or aspirants. You can build a beautiful weather application using plain JS, CSS and HTML by incorporating Dark Sky API to fetch weather information. Contact Page with Form The second project for beginners would be a contact page with form. As a front end developer, a portfolio is a place to show your code itself, as well as your projects, personality, and UI/UX sensibilities. Another option would be to build a web application that helps people with a specific task or goal. You can use any tools you like while building each project. This is a data structure that will allow users to quickly find web pages that match their search terms. A simple To-Do List or web page of notes will do just fine when it comes to CRUD applications. Master of Business Administration - IMT & LBS; Global Doctor of Business Administration; Global MBA from Deakin Business School; Management. There, you can store all the other projects you complete. Check his portfolio here: https://pierre.io/. Skills to learn Javascript, Angular 8, AJAX and more. He cooperates well with team members with clear and kind communication. With these things in mind, you can create a website that is both user-friendly and visually appealing. Land the job! After finishing this project, youd have learnt a lot about data management in web development. WordPress, Magento, and Joomla are just some of the most prominent CMS solutions present on the web. How Do Large Companies Hire The Best Web Developers. With that knowledge, you can create a highly interactive landing page for any product using Bootstrap. You can make most of these as simple or as complex as you like, so they can work for both beginners and advanced developers. Youd be familiar with user interface and user experience. Learning about Bootstrap will help you substantially in building eye-catching web pages. web development project ideas for students, This Weeks Top Stories About Full Stack Development, The Next Big thing in Full stack development. Project 1: A backend project to demonstrate coding . Test your code using validators and ensure no javascript errors are present. MBA & DBA. Cos right now I can build a website that looks great but in my head it feels so static with no backend. These cookies will be stored in your browser only with your consent. Before you begin working on a project, plan out every step correctly. You may also include past versions of your portfolio if you prefer to alter it frequently. If you're struggling to find something fun to build, take a glance through their offerings! Let it be a simple layout that works well in all browsers. If you're not sure where to start, consider creating a simple website or web application. David is a web designer and front-end developer. Then you should start building a portfolio right away! The only notable thing for an end-user is UX/UI which is the sole responsibility of a front end developer. You'll learn about Ajax requests that way. In addition to that, building new projects is also a good solution to get away from tutorial hell. Its also not necessary to break things down into individual tasks; its best if these are combined as one project. If youre a student learning about front-end development, then you can enhance your learning experience through our Executive PG Program in Full-stack Software Development. in Intellectual Property & Technology Law, LL.M. As a front-end developer, youd have to create many landing pages. Further, by utilizing the Dark Sky API to collect weather information from the internet. This makes your web application look beautiful in all devices including mobiles, tablets, laptops and others. Essentially, frontend development mainly includes the web development part. You can make your webpage more interactive and dynamic using Javascript. And learning about it will surely help you in your career as a. is a front-end, developer-focused framework that uses VueJS components. You can make most of these as simple or as complex as you like, so they can work for both beginners and advanced developers. Quasar is relatively new in the industry, and learning about it will help you stay updated with the recent trends. Ideally, you should include a mix of personal and professional projects, as well as a variety of different technologies and programming languages (depending on your speciality, of course). (www.wordontheblock.biz). Get help with a resume and cover letter https://gumroad.com/grindreelMy Courses: https://grindreel.academy/ Learn Code FREE for 2 months. Another option is to develop a custom application from scratch. So you can avoid spending long periods of time watching tutorials by . For example, you could create an app that helps people plan their vacations, or a tool that helps people find the best deals on hotels and flights. You can spice it up by showing the users time and name using local storage. Some of the most vital and popular frontend technologies for use in 2022 include HTML, CSS and JavaScript, along with React Native, React, Angular, NPM, Flutter, Vue.js, Bootstrap and Ionic, among many others. There are a number of different ways to do this, so you'll need to decide what will work best for your needs. The same can be built using Angular 8 framework. Personal Website Creating a personal website is among the most simple yet daunting front-end projects to work on. project management. If you want to recreate a web application that is used in day to day life, you can try to recreate the timeline of Facebook. Don't worry if they are bad, just do a lot. Find the comprehensive tutorial on building a quiz game using javascript in a tutorial from Code Actually and one from Sitepoint. Next, you'll need to design and code your website. A CRUD application 6 CRUD App Ideas: Bonus Tip! You can take it a step further and add options of recording audio messages, sending files as well as images, through your platform. A Personal Website or Portfolio Homepage. 1. You can also use AngularJS in this project. Once you have mastered the fundamentals of front end development that is HTML, CSS and Javascript, you can now level up yourself by checking out the abilities of Bootstrap. Here's a list of some cool projects that might suit your business model: Full stack projects involve both front-end and back-end development. Necessary cookies are absolutely essential for the website to function properly. Whatever the focus, the goal would be to create a useful and user-friendly tool that solves a real-world problem. So, when you build a website with all of the features a web designing company would require, it demonstrates that you know how to follow best practices and produce high-quality work. A Twitter bot is a type of bot that is used to automate certain tasks on Twitter. Technology Simplified, Innovation Delivered, and Empowering Business. Skill to learn: Angular 8. Also, these projects are geared towards entry-level developers who've covered the basics of frontend development and are looking for slightly more advanced projects. A landing page has multiple pieces of information, images, and even videos. You will learn to build the basic HTML page, style it with CSS and structure the content. Take up ideas from vision to reality. Users have compiled threads of their own (or other developers') portfolios for inspiration and feedback. His portfolio also showcases his current and former clients. These aren't creative ideas. to help you with this project. 1. Some of the most popular CMS are WordPress, Joomla, Drupal, and Magento. 2022 Agira Technologies, All Rights Reserved. But I don't really want to learn backend in depth if possible. This website uses cookies to improve your experience while you navigate through the website. If any of the local businesses are in need, you can try contributing to building their site too. You can head to our blog to find more project ideas on various topics. We can easily say that JavaScript is the most potent tool in front-end development. 20152022 upGrad Education Private Limited. Remember, nothing helps you more than actually building stuff so go ahead, sharpen your mind and make this happen! You should be familiar with DOM manipulation before you begin working on this project. Want a quick portfolio? 5 General interview advice. One great way to showcase your skills as a software developer is to create an interactive game or quiz. You could realize that we're publishing articles with a list of project ideas for the particular front-end technology to provide you some apps ideas that you can create to practice coding and create an excellent portfolio. Creating a login and registration system for a website or application can seem like a daunting task, but it doesn't have to be. Start with your Introduction, write briefly about your personal information interests and your picture. Second, it can help you land a job. Svelte offers better run-time performance because its applications dont use framework references. Probably, you shouldn't put these things in your portfolio but if you are learning style is "project-based learning", then those websites will . So, you will also learn to interact with APIs. Book a Free Counselling Session For Your Career Planning. Click on the image to read the tutorial by Hamed Baatour. If you would like to change your settings or withdraw consent at any time, the link to do so is in our privacy policy accessible from our home page. The rest of the details are up to you. After completing this project, you should know how you can structure a webpage with HTML, style its elements with CSS, and make the website interactive with JS. Some of our partners may process your data as a part of their legitimate business interest without asking for consent. A Responsive Virtual Keyboard Design 4. After that, there should be a small bio (or About Me) section along with your photo. This makes your web application look beautiful in all devices including mobiles, tablets, laptops and others. 100+ Front-end Projects for Web developers (Source Code) Html , Css & Javascript Projects With Source Code we share the first beginner-level frontend project Source Code. It is mandatory to procure user consent prior to running these cookies on your website. So, skilled frontend developers are highly in-demand and are offered lucrative compensation too. Some of the major things that you should be focusing on is to reduce load times and make your design responsive. You will have to determine if any particular idea is good enough to include in a portfolio. You can also try to explore many other tools like static site generator, mobile frameworks, or try recreating a dribble site. Is frontend developer role a good career choice? Svelte entered the industry in 2016 and is entirely novel in comparison to other popular frameworks such as Angular and Vue. If you aspire to. Your portfolio should be a mixture of your resume and your projects.